An NHS foundation trust in the United Kingdom is seeking a clinician to provide clinical, educational, and strategic support for frailty management. This role involves working closely with GPs and consultants to develop preventative care systems and ensuring continuity of care for patients. Candidates should demonstrate strong skills in clinical decision making and mentorship to enhance care quality for vulnerable patients.
The core functions of this post are: To provide clinical, educational and strategic support to the team, including Clinical skills development and knowledge tutorials To work in partnership with the Consultants and GP in Older Person's Medicine to establish an integrated frailty management system. To work in partnership with the leadership teams for Community Nursing and Therapies to support the development of the reactive team responding to frailty crisis in the community, preventing unnecessary hospital admission.
We wish to appeal to GPs with a desire to be involved in developing home delivered patient centred care who themselves strive to make a difference and be influential in shaping services for the future.
Our ambition is to become the place of choice for acutely ill frail patients with increasing access to diagnostics and home interventions, working in a collaborative, integrated, fluid approach to providing healthcare in the community rather than static bedded care. In addition to this we are developing a strategy for proactive care, these post holders will be key to its development of this, the initial focus should be on delivering proactive care to the most complex and vulnerable patients with the aim of reducing avoidable exacerbations of ill-health and improving the quality of care for older people.
These senior clinicians will work within an MDT with the aim of providing safe, excellent care for patients in their own home, providing continuity of care for patients and continuous improvement in quality and service development.
